Join Our Team apply below

Assistant Site Coordinator

M-Thursday 3:30-6:30pm

Team meetings on Friday virtual

Position to be filled immediately

2800 E. River Road Moraine, OH 45439

Position to be filled immediately 

RESPONSIBILITIES:

· Reports Directly to Site Coordinator

· -Ensures students are signed in daily

- Reports absences to Site Coordinator

· -Leads/creates Morning stretches games and routines

· -Organizes youth workers to ensure classrooms are set up

· -Responsible for lunch set up and clean up

· -Assist with restroom breaks and discipline when needed

· -teach/cover classes when needed

· -communicates with families/parents 

Qualifications:

· BA (preferably in Education) or college student majoring in Education

· Minimum of 2 years classroom experience/tutoring

· Must be timely and thorough.

· Must be a self-starter.

· Must be able to pass a background check FBI-BCI check

· Have the ability to work independently and also within a team setting.

Academic Tutors

Academic Tutor


RESPONSIBILITIES:

Academic tutor  and teacher assistant will provide academic assistance to students grades 2-8 from 


Location: 2800 E. RiverRd

Rate of pay: $35-$50 hourly based on experience/credentials.


Responsibilities:

● Reports to the Site Coordinator ● Arrive daily, on time, and prepared.

● Prepare materials for classes each day.

● Communicate with students to identify areas of strengths and weaknesses.

● Prepare weekly/monthly lesson plans based on current area of study.

● Communicate with parents as needed.

● Provide discipline and structure for small groups.

● Attend meetings and trainings.

● Assist with set up and clean up of class areas as needed.



Qualifications:

● Certified teacher is preferred but not required.

● Must have a  proof a BA or equivalent from a college or university, or currently working to complete a degree with experience working with students.

● Must be able to pass a background check (FBI and BCI)

●   Must be willing to attend trainings required to work with youth (CPR, First Aid, Child abuse training, etc)

● Strong communication and organizational skills


September 23, 2024-May 9, 2025.  (Training will begin the week prior)

Tutors will be assigned to two grade levels weekly in the areas of ELA or Math.

Times: 4:15pm-5:30pm

Days: Monday-Thursday

Location: 2800 E. RiverRd

Summer Camp Coordinator

Date

Monday-Friday 7:30am-3:15pm

RESPONSIBILITIES:

Manages the daily operations of the summer camp.

●  ELA- help establish curriculum and materials for ELA teachers, ensure pre and post assessments are implemented. Reports data to Program Manager.

●  Making sure kids are in classrooms during class 

●  Assisting with restroom breaks when needed 

●   Ensure schedule for students and teachers is being followed

●  Ensure the learning spaces are prepared and ready for student learning

●  Communicates  regularly with parents (establish Remind group)

●  Attend and help prepare meetings

●  May require a few late meetings for preparation. 

●  Organize parent volunteers for field trips/also attend all field trips o Assists Program Director when/where needed .

QUALIFICATIONS:

Must have strong communication and organizational skills

Must be timely and thorough

Must be a self-starter

Have the ability to work independently and also within a team setting

Must have a flexible schedule ability to travel to the schools 2 times weekly

Must have a bachelor’s degree (preferably in Education), working toward a degree, or have experience 

Experience working with children and experience in management/leadership position

Summer Academic Instructor


Sumer Academic Instructor  will provide academic assistance to students grades 5-8  Instructors may  be assigned to two grade levels weekly in the areas of ELA or Math.

Times: varies

Days: Monday-Thursday

Location: 2800 E. RiverRd

Rate of pay: $30+ hourly based on experience/credentials.

Responsibilities

●  Reports to the Site Coordinator 

●  Arrive daily, on time, and prepared.

●  Prepare materials for classes each day.

●  Implements Pre and post assessments via I-Ready

●  Communicate with students to identify areas of strengths and weaknesses.

●  Prepare weekly/monthly lesson plans based on current area of study.

●  Communicate with parents as needed.

●  Provide discipline and structure for small groups.

●  Attend meetings and trainings.

●  Assist with set up and clean up of class areas as needed.

Qualifications

●  Certified teacher is preferred but not required.

●  Must have a proof a BA or equivalent from a college or university, or currently working to complete a degree with experience working with students.

●  Must be able to pass a background check (FBI and BCI)

●  Must be willing to attend trainings required to work with youth (CPR, First Aid, Child abuse training, etc)

●  Strong communication and organizational skills.
